Quantum ML sits at the intersection of quantum computing and machine learning, requiring rare expertise in both domains. Researchers with hands-on experience using quantum hardware from IBM, Google, or IonQ earn premiums of 15 to 25%. The field is still largely pre-commercial, so most high-paying roles are at major tech companies or well-funded startups.

Entry-level quantum ML researchers start at $148,000 to $180,000 with a PhD in quantum computing or physics. Researchers with 3 to 5 years earn $200,000 to $265,000. Senior researchers and quantum algorithm leads reach $280,000 to $380,000, while directors of quantum AI programs can command $400,000 to $500,000. In Birmingham, your dollars stretch further. Cost of living runs 16% below the national average, which means even a median salary buys a stronger lifestyle.

Base salary is not the full picture. Quantum computing companies offer equity that can represent 30 to 60% of total compensation, reflecting the high-risk, high-reward nature of the field. Signing bonuses of $40,000 to $80,000 are common, and some firms provide housing stipends in expensive research hub cities. And on the tax side: alabama's top state income tax rate is 5%. A physics or quantum computing PhD is the most common path, but researchers with CS PhDs who have strong quantum mechanics foundations are also hired. The key requirement is demonstrated ability to work with quantum algorithms and integrate them with classical ML systems.

The field carries more uncertainty than classical ML, but salaries reflect this risk with above-average compensation. Even if practical quantum advantage takes longer than expected, quantum ML skills transfer well to classical optimization and simulation roles at comparable pay levels.
